Product development is fundamentally being transformed by AI. As coding gets dramatically faster, the critical bottlenecks shift:
What should we build? Which AI model drives the outcomes we care about? Did this feature actually drive the outcomes we care about? This shift is creating a new software development lifecycle in which analytics plays a mission critical role where Product Managers have the autonomy to test hypotheses, measure AI model performance, and iterate based on real outcomes. Amplitude is building the platform that enables this new reality— Our experimentation and analytics stack gives PMs the tools to work more effectively with engineering: faster feedback loops, clearer impact measurement, and the confidence to make bold product bets.
